Javid Mirza is a highly skilled physiotherapist at MCR Physiotherapy in Manchester, England, with extensive experience in sports physiotherapy and private practice. He has served as a team physiotherapist for professional sports including football, mixed martial arts, boxing, jujitsu, and national cricket and basketball teams. Javid also specialises in musculoskeletal therapy and exercise therapy, aiming for fast, effective recoveries and long-term physical health. His background includes occupational health physiotherapy, enabling him to provide tailored care for diverse individuals, from elite athletes to those seeking improved everyday mobility. MCR Physiotherapy offers a range of services including physiotherapy assessments, follow-ups, strength and conditioning, functional training, cupping therapy, acupuncture, and Normatec massage, with a mission to provide quality treatment and avoid NHS wait times.
